Iris Software is hiring a QA Playwright - Senior Engineer who is passionate about delivering smooth and reliable customer experiences across mobile and web platforms. In this hands-on role, you will build and maintain automation test coverage to support our fast-paced product development cycles.
What You'll Do
- Build and maintain test automation using Playwright for Web App and for iOS and Android apps using Appium, XCUITest, or similar tools.
- Write test scripts using Typescript, JavaScript, Java, or Python to validate key customer-facing flows and mobile app performance.
- Run and analyze test results as part of continuous integration workflows (e.g., GitHub Actions, Bitrise, Jenkins).
- Track and validate bugs, performance issues, and edge case behavior in coordination with dev and support teams.
- Contribute to regression testing and smoke tests before mobile releases.
- Create and manage test data, automate repetitive validation steps, and improve test reliability over time.
- Collaborate with customer support and product teams to reproduce real-world issues reported by users.
- Document test scenarios, results, and known issues clearly for internal reference.
What We're Looking For
- 5+ years of QA experience, with at least 2 years in automating mobile applications.
- Proficiency in testing customer-facing Web Application and mobile apps for both iOS and Android.
- Hands-on experience with automation tools like Playwright, Appium, XCUITest, Espresso.
- Familiarity with REST API testing using Postman or similar tools.
- Comfort working in a fast-moving, agile environment with shifting priorities and short release cycles.
- Exposure to cloud-based test platforms like AWS Device Farm, BrowserStack, or Firebase Test Lab.
- Working knowledge of databases (e.g., MySQL, PostgreSQL) for data validation.
- Ability to think from the end user’s perspective and ensure usability and functionality in production scenarios.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ills — you can clearly describe issues and steps to reproduce them.
